Mechanical Design Engineer, R&D – MedTech

Johnson & Johnson MedTech is currently recruiting for a Mechanical Design Engineer, R&D – MedTech. The position is located in Cincinnati, OH & will work a full onsite schedule with 5 days per week in the office. Relocation assistance may be available for qualified candidates. Purpose:

The Mechanical Design Engineer will work with a multi-functional team to develop innovative mechanisms and structural assemblies for Robotic Surgical Instruments and Accessories. This role is responsible for concept design and engineering analysis along with creating drawings, design specifications, and related documentation.

You will be responsible for:
  • Participate in a multi-functional team to design and develop robotic instrumentation including all components and subassemblies
  • Translate high-level customer needs into technical options and analyze the tradeoffs and business impact
  • Design analysis and testing procedures, coordinate tests, analyze results, and develop written reports
  • Participate in technical design reviews of requirements, specifications, designs, etc.
Qualifications and Requirements:
  • A Bachelors degree in Mechanical Engineering, Biomedical Engineering, or related field is required.
  • A minimum of 2+ years of Mechanical design experience in a professional work environment is required.
  • Strong collaboration and teaming skills are required.
  • Experience with mechanism design and utilization of machine elements (gears, pulleys, cables, etc.) is required.
  • Experience using engineering calculations and analytical techniques such as finite element analysis to assist product development and testing is required.
  • Proven leadership and initiative, with ability to advance technology or projects in a fast-paced and dynamic environment.
  • Experience in developing innovative product concepts that tackle unmet customer needs, including preliminary sketches, CAD models, and detail drawings.
  • Development of design models, prototypes, or breadboards to assess technical feasibility of concepts
  • Design For Manufacturing and Assembly knowledge including component manufacturing methods (injection molding, machining, stamping etc.)
  • Experience using design controls including product requirements, product risk assessment, and verification & validation testing.
  • Experience creating engineering documentation in a regulated environment (MedTech preferred) related to assigned projects, such as technical reports and presentations.
  • Possesses a growth mindset, adapting to challenges and interested in continuous improvement
  • May require up to 25% travel both international and domestic.
